OKR ARTS CLUB: A YEAR IN OBJECTS
was collaboratively created by the directors
of F.A.T. Studio CIC and illustrator and
designer Tommy Brentnall. This hand-made
book documents the first year of activity at
Old Kent Road Arts Club – a community-focused
project space running from a vacant shop
in South East London. The book brings together
objects, voices, stories and snippets from the
club, painting a picture of an evolving community
project in the heart of London.
Books on Pedagogy ran a series of workshops
with participants of OKR Arts Club, based on the
educational theory of ‘Object Based Learning’.
Used predominantly within art school contexts,
Object Based Learning argues that objects are
powerful educational tools; suggesting they can
provide active learning experiences that engage
learners, enrich learning and energise teaching.
The outcomes of these workshops took the form
of reflective essays, peppered throughout the
publication; bringing together the voices, stories
and objects to collectively tell the story of an eclectic
year at the club.
